Physiotherapy and Occupational Therapy – Island Health Community Health Services (CHS)
Healthcare Providers, Home Health Care, and Services for Seniors
Provided by Island Health
- Mobility, transfers, gait, balance, strength, endurance, or functional decline
- Post-acute, post-surgical, or illness-related recovery where home or community-based rehabilitation is required
- Falls risk screening, assessment, and recommendations to reduce risk
- Home safety, accessibility, equipment, or environmental adaptations
- Pain, fatigue, or chronic condition impacts where rehabilitation goals and self-management strategies are appropriate
- Eligibility depends on health conditions, existing supports, and care needs.
- Patient must be a Canadian citizen, or have permanent resident status
- Patient must be a resident of British Columbia
Access starts through the Community Access Centres using a central intake and assessment process. During this process, clinicians will assess eligibility, clinical need, function, safety, and whether Physiotherapy, Occupational Therapy, or another Community Health Services discipline is appropriate. Services vary by location.

Cost: No cost
Referral options:
- Family physician or nurse practitioner referral
- Self-referral
- Health professional referral
